About this job: 

Working as part of the HE management team; the successful candidate will play a
key role in supporting, monitoring and improving the HE provision of the College,
taking responsibility for these activities for a defined part of the College’s HE
provision across a number of curriculum areas. The successful candidate will work
effectively with the relevant curriculum managers within the college but will also
build key links with external agencies.
The successful candidate will hold a degree or equivalent qualification as well as a
teaching qualification, plus a post graduate qualification would be an advantage.
Able to demonstrate a significant background in HE as well as experience of the
IQER process, the post holder will be an IQER reviewer. Excellent communication
and organisational skills will enable the successful candidate to excel in this
challenging and varied role.
